Rashmi Sharma is a scholar working on Oceanography, Atmospheric Science and Global and Planetary Change. According to data from OpenAlex, Rashmi Sharma has authored 131 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 92 papers in Oceanography, 51 papers in Atmospheric Science and 46 papers in Global and Planetary Change. Recurrent topics in Rashmi Sharma's work include Oceanographic and Atmospheric Processes (72 papers), Ocean Waves and Remote Sensing (65 papers) and Tropical and Extratropical Cyclones Research (37 papers). Rashmi Sharma is often cited by papers focused on Oceanographic and Atmospheric Processes (72 papers), Ocean Waves and Remote Sensing (65 papers) and Tropical and Extratropical Cyclones Research (37 papers). Rashmi Sharma collaborates with scholars based in India, United States and Germany. Rashmi Sharma's co-authors include Sujit Basu, Neeraj Agarwal, Raj Kumar, Abhijit Sarkar, Vijay K. Agarwal, M. M. Ali, Chinnappan Baskar, Rashmi Sehrawat, Seeram Ramakrishna and Amutha Chinnappan and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Geophysical Research Atmospheres and Remote Sensing of Environment.
